What is DBCore10.dll?

A Dynamic Link Library (DLL) file is like a mini program that can be used by other software programs to perform certain tasks, such as handling graphics, sound, or even database operations. The DBCore10.dll file specifically is a part of the Powerword 2005 software. It plays a crucial role in allowing Powerword 2005 to interact with databases, helping to store and retrieve information efficiently.

Without DBCore10.dll, Powerword 2005 may not be able to function properly, because it relies on this file to manage its database operations. So, in simple terms, DBCore10.dll is like an important helper that Powerword 2005 needs to do its job effectively.

DLL files, fundamental to our systems, can sometimes lead to unexpected errors. Here, we provide an overview of the most frequently encountered DLL-related errors.

  • This application failed to start because DBCore10.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error is thrown when a necessary DLL file is not found by the application. It might have been accidentally deleted or misplaced. Reinstallation of the application can possibly resolve this issue by replacing the missing DLL file.
  • DBCore10.dll could not be loaded: This error signifies that the system encountered an issue while trying to load the DLL file. Possible reasons include the DLL being missing, the presence of an outdated version, or conflicts with other DLL files in the system.
  • Cannot register DBCore10.dll: This denotes a failure in the system's attempt to register the DLL file, which might occur if the DLL file is damaged, if the system lacks the necessary permissions, or if there's a conflict with another registered DLL.
  • DBCore10.dll Access Violation: This message indicates that a program has tried to access memory that it shouldn't. It could be caused by software bugs, outdated drivers, or conflicts between software.
  • DBCore10.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This error typically signifies that the DLL file may be incompatible with your version of Windows, or it's corrupted. It can also occur if you're trying to run a DLL file meant for a different system architecture (for instance, a 64-bit DLL on a 32-bit system).

Run the Deployment Image Servicing and Management (DISM) to Fix the DBCore10.dll Errors

Run the Deployment Image Servicing and Management (DISM) to Fix the DBCore10.dll Errors Thumbnail
Difficulty
Intermediate
Steps
6
Time Required
10 minutes
Sections
3
Description

In this guide, we will aim to resolve issues related to DBCore10.dll by utilizing the (DISM) tool.

Step 1: Open Command Prompt

Step 1: Open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run DISM Scan

Step 2: Run DISM Scan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type DISM /Online /Cleanup-Image /RestoreHealth and press Enter.

  2. Allow the Deployment Image Servicing and Management tool to scan your system and correct any errors it detects.

Step 3: Review Results

Step 3: Review Results Thumbnail
  1. Review the results once the scan is completed.
